Loyalty over Love
Loyalty Over Love Love can be sweet like sugar on skin, but loyalty’s the bone within. Love can fade when feelings move, loyalty stays, it has something to prove. Love is a spark, quick to ignite, bright in the day, gone by night. Loyalty’s fire, steady and slow, it stands in the dark when storms blow. Love says “I feel,” when times are good, loyalty says “I will,” and it should. Love may tremble, shift, or bend, loyalty fights until the end. So give me truth when passion thins, give me the promise that always wins. Choose the heart that stands above— I’ll take loyalty over love.

Fire and patience
Fire & Patience Anyone can ignite quickly. Chemistry is common. Attraction is easy. Desire is abundant. But patience — that is rare. Can you sit with tension without rushing to label it? Can you build something that grows instead of explodes? Fire without patience burns bright and dies fast. But fire with discipline becomes warmth. Becomes home. Becomes legacy. I don’t want intensity that evaporates. I want depth that strengthens. If we are going to burn, let it be intentional. Let it be controlled heat — not reckless flame. Because what lasts is not built on sparks alone. It is built on restraint.

Veiled Desire
2. Veiled Desire Behind closed doors, behind soft lies, Our passion hides in muted cries. A secret world where no one sees, The trembling hands, the silent pleas. I chase the echoes of your kiss, A fleeting glimpse of stolen bliss. No light can touch the shadows here, Where whispered words draw ever near. The night becomes our hidden stage, A secret love that fuels our rage. Each touch a spark, a quiet fire, A longing only we acquire. Though unseen by the world outside, Within the dark, we cannot hide. Our hearts, entwined in silent play, Burn softly through the night and day.
